Rachael Okonkwo, an Igbo Nollywood actress better known as Nkoli Nwa Nsukka, has lamented the death of her mother, saying her life has been “shattered”.

Advertisement

The film star, 33, broke the tragic news via her Instagram page on Sunday, although she didn’t reveal the cause of her death.

“My world is shattered. My life is crumbled. RIP mama NKOLI. Where do I start from?,” Okonkwo captioned a picture of her mum, adding that her life wouldn’t remain the same thereafter.

The talented movie star, who hails from Ukpata in the Uzo Uwani LGA of Enugu state, started acting while she was a child but due to lack of movie roles momentarily switched careers for dancing.

Having joined Nollywood in 2007, she had begun with minor roles but would later play a supporting role to Ini Edo and Van Vicker in the movie ‘Royal War’ in 2008.

She also took a similar role in 2010 alongside Patience Ozokwor and John Okafor in ‘Open and Close’. Her breakthrough came in 2014 when she played the lead character as Nkoli in ‘Nkoli Nwa Nsukka’.
